WebWhat is Flash Steam? Flash steam is produced when high pressure condensate is discharged to a lower pressure. The word ‘flash’ describes the way it is formed. At atmospheric pressure, water boils at 100 Deg. C. Inside steam piping or any pressurized vessel, steam is generally utilised at a pressure above the atmospheric pressure. WebWhere; Qloss = mass of lost steam, Hrs = annual operation, SteamCost = overall steam generation cost including boiler house chemicals, etc… typically £20 to £25/tn. Example; For a process losing 762kg/hr as flash steam, that operates 8,000 hr per year, with a steam generation cost of £25/ton ;-0.762 x 8000 x 25 = £152,400 loss per annum.

[3] simon thomas acteurWebFlash steam power plants pump hot water under high pressure into a surface tank at much lower pressure. This pressure change causes the water to rapidly “flash” into steam, which is then used to spin a turbine/generator to produce electricity.
